WebOct 7, 2024 · In physics, jerk or jolt is the rate at which an object’s acceleration changes with respect to time. It is a vector quantity (having both magnitude and direction). Jerk is most commonly denoted by the symbol j and expressed in m/s3 (SI units) or standard gravities per second (g0/s). What does jerk mean in slang? Position, Velocity, Acceleration, Jerk, Snap, Crackle and Pop hierarchy WebJerk is the rate of change of acceleration with time. This makes jerk the first derivative of acceleration, the second derivative of velocity, and the third derivative of position. The SI unit of jerk is the meter per second cubed. A {\displaystyle \mathrm {A} } α {\displaystyle \alpha } alpha. switch lite gripWebNov 10, 2015 · A simple way of explaining jerk to a layman is to have them imagine how their head and neck feel when riding a roller coaster. When traveling in a straight line with no slope there is constant velocity but no acceleration. This results in no neck stress. When in the middle of a long constant-radius turn there is a constant acceleration but no jerk. switch lite games amazon
